Lamona Mary Ann “Mona” Hennigar, 77, of Fort Madison, IA, passed away at 10:36 p.m. on Friday, December 14, 2012 at WeissMemorialHospital in Chicago, IL. She was born on January 7, 1935 in Mason City, IA to John George & Cresentia Faith Schick Fountas. She married James A. Hennigar on February 7, 1952 in Mason City, IA. Early on, she worked for the Sheaffer Pen Company and co-founded Hennigar Construction with her husband in 1969. She took care of the company financials from 1969 to present day. She enjoyed her family business and working in her yard, but her greatest passion was her entire family.
